Vicinity Centres (OTCMKTS:CNRAF) Sees Large Drop in Short Interest

Vicinity Centres (OTCMKTS:CNRAFGet Free Report) saw a significant decline in short interest in January. As of January 31st, there was short interest totalling 3,613,700 shares, a decline of 6.3% from the January 15th total of 3,857,400 shares. Based on an average trading volume of 100 shares, the short-interest ratio is presently 36,137.0 days.

Vicinity Centres Price Performance

CNRAF opened at $1.03 on Wednesday. The business’s fifty day simple moving average is $1.14 and its 200 day simple moving average is $1.21. Vicinity Centres has a 52 week low of $0.90 and a 52 week high of $1.33.

About Vicinity Centres

Vicinity Centres (Vicinity or the Group) is one of Australia's leading retail property groups with a fully integrated asset management platform, and $24 billion in retail assets under management across 60 shopping centres, making it the second largest listed manager of Australian retail property.
